<br>The Linux desktop system boasts strong customization and freedom, but its application ecosystem has long been a weakness. Recently, the Android system has millions of applications, covering all aspects of work and life. If we could integrate these and create a brand-new desktop experience, what kind of impact would it have? <br><br>This presentation will introduce our open-source project - OpenFDE (Open Fusion Desktop Environment). This is an innovative desktop environment that integrates the Android open-source project (AOSP) deeply with Linux applications, enabling users to run various Android applications seamlessly on their Linux desktops. <br><br>We will share: <br><strong></strong><strong>Project Vision:</strong> Why did we choose AOSP and Linux integration? What problems are we aiming to solve?<br><strong>Core Architecture:</strong> How do we achieve the integration of these two major systems? In-depth analysis of the key technologies of OpenFDE in terms of graphics, window management, and application lifecycle.<br><strong>Live Demonstration:</strong> Witness firsthand the smooth coexistence of Linux and the latest Android applications (including large-scale games) in the OpenFDE environment. <br><br><br>Whether you are a Linux or Android developer, or a technical expert interested in operating system innovation, we believe that OpenFDE will offer you new perspectives.
